Full Porcelain Crowns
Full porcelain crowns are custom-made caps crafted entirely from high-quality ceramic, designed to restore the shape, size, strength, and appearance of a damaged or decayed tooth. Unlike metal or porcelain-fused-to-metal alternatives, full porcelain crowns replicate the natural translucency of tooth structure — and because they are biocompatible, they are gentle on gums and suitable for patients with metal sensitivities. Modern porcelain is also stain-resistant, helping your smile stay bright over time.

Dentures
Modern dentures are made from high-quality resin and metal, and can look very natural and feel very comfortable. However, as a non-fixed option, conventional dentures can affect speech, taste, and comfort. It is also important to note that the absence of teeth in bone leads to gradual bone loss over time — accelerating facial ageing and making future oral treatments more difficult. Where suitable, fixed alternatives such as implant-supported overdentures can help preserve bone and provide a more stable, permanent result.

Considerations
- Tooth preparation for a crown is irreversible
- Temporary restorations are worn while permanent work is fabricated in the laboratory
- Bridge preparation involves reshaping the adjacent supporting teeth
- Conventional dentures are not fixed and may affect speech, taste, and comfort
- The absence of tooth roots leads to bone loss over time, which can accelerate facial ageing

Chrome Cobalt Denture
From £975 per arch
- Metal-framed partial denture
- Thinner and stronger than acrylic
- More stable fit and greater comfort
- Long-lasting with proper care
Overdenture (Without Implants)
From £1,000 per arch
- Retained over remaining teeth or roots
- Improved stability versus conventional dentures
- Helps preserve underlying bone
- Removable for cleaning
Immediate Denture
From £225 per arch
- Fitted on the same day as extractions
- Ensures you are never without teeth
- Requires adjustment as healing progresses
- Often replaced with a definitive denture later
